Illinois tipped workers push for "One Fair Wage" to eliminate tip credit and raise minimum wage to $15.
Tipped workers in Illinois are advocating for the "One Fair Wage" plan, which would eliminate the state's tip credit and raise their minimum wage to $15 per hour, benefiting about 65,000 Black workers.
Advocates argue this would reduce reliance on unstable tips, while opponents claim it could lead to job losses and lower earnings.
The bill was passed by the House Executive Committee but has stalled in the House Rules Committee.
